Apartments in Tashkent 2026: how the market is changing and which housing formats are becoming the most sought-after

Tashkent’s residential real estate market continues to transform in 2026. Whereas demand previously centered on standard new-builds and budget apartments, the market now shows a more complex structure: buyers have become more attentive to quality, layouts, and investment potential. Apartments in Tashkent remain a key segment, but expectations for them have risen noticeably.

A Shift in Demand: from “just an apartment” to quality housing Today, buyers view an apartment not only as a place to live, but also as an asset.

Main changes in demand: greater attention to construction quality

interest in energy-efficient buildings
growing demand for move-in-ready apartments with renovation
increasing importance of location and infrastructure Thus, Tashkent apartment real estate is becoming a market of choice rather than shortage. Which apartments are being bought most often now The market can be conditionally divided into several stable segments.

1. Comfort-class new builds The largest segment.

Reasons for popularity: modern layouts

availability of parking and courtyard areas
installment plans from developers
growth in liquidity after completion

2. Turnkey renovated apartments One of the fastest-growing trends.

Buyers choose such properties because of: time savings

no additional expenses after purchase
the opportunity to rent out immediately

3. Elite apartments in premium residential complexes A segment with high investment stability.

Features: large floor areas

designer solutions
gated territory
developed internal infrastructure

4. Secondary market Despite competition from new developments, the secondary market remains relevant.

Its advantages: ready-made neighborhood infrastructure

proven buildings
a lower entry threshold
What affects apartment prices in Tashkent Pricing is shaped not only by square footage.

Key factors: city district

quality of the residential complex
floor and layout
availability of renovation
transport accessibility
nearby infrastructure Especially important: in current conditions, location can affect the price more strongly than the apartment’s size. Investment in apartments: what is happening in 2026 Apartments in Tashkent remain one of the most understandable investment instruments.

Main investor strategies: buying at the construction stage and reselling after completion

purchasing for rental income
buying liquid properties in the city center
investing in smaller units (studios and 1-bedroom apartments) The most stable demand is observed in the rental segment, especially among young professionals and students. Main mistakes when buying an apartment

Typical miscalculations are often found in the market: purchasing without analyzing the developer

choosing an apartment based solely on price
ignoring the area's infrastructure
incorrectly assessing liquidity
failure to verify the property's legal standing These mistakes directly affect the future value and resale potential. Prospects for the apartment market in Tashkent

In the coming years, the market will move toward: smart residential complexes

energy-efficient homes
the expansion of the comfort-class segment
a growing share of move-in-ready apartments
higher requirements for construction quality Competition between new developments and private construction will also intensify, stimulating an increase in project quality. Tashkent apartments
